Rulings on eid.

  [list]
[li]  Fasting-[/li]
[li][/li]
[/list] to fast on eid day is forbidden. On eid-l adha(the eid that involves killing a ram), we are enjoined not to eat until after eid prayers whereas, during eid-l-fitr(after Ramadan), to eat something, even if it is as little as a date is enjoined.

  [list]
[li]  Eid prayers[/li]
[li][/li]
[/list]- this is to be observed, preferably in the open. Women are to attend too even if they are menstruating But menstruating women are to stay at the back and not with the people praying.

Concerning the prayer

-The takbeer during the first raka’ah is seven and five for the second rakaah. If you miss any of them, you don’t have to say them back(they are not compulsory aspects of the prayer)

- if u miss the whole prayer, you can have your own.

-many people make the mistake of observing nafila when they get to the prayer ground. That is wrong. The eid prayer itself is a nafilah and so you don’t need to say another one. But, if the prayers is taking place inside a mosque, you can observe tahiyat al masjid(the two rakaah nafila that is observed whenever one enters a mosque).

Adab (manners of eid)


    To take a bath- for God’s Sake, it is a day of festivity, Everyone should be clean. Purity is emphasized in Islam and on a day like this, further emphasized. It is okay to just have a bath. But better to have a ghusl(ritual bath) too. To clip the nails, shave pubic hairs are acts of cleanliness that Islam encourages. But for people who are to offer the sacrifice, to clip the nails, shave or cut their hairs is not permissible for the first ten days of dhul hijjah. They can only do these after they have done their sacrifice. Doing them doesn’t however nullify the sacrifice.

    [list]
[li]Takbeer[/li]
[li][/li]
[/list]- praises of Allah are to be said by all and aloud. This should start from the maghrib before the eid day until We get to the mosque and the Imam comes to lead Us in saying it.

Here, I need the attention of all. This is how the prophet taught it, Unlike what many of us, especially Nigerians are used to.

Allahu Akbaru llahu Akbar
LaillahaillaAllahu Allahu Akbar

Allahu Akbar walillahi l hamd.

In case you know of the additions, Allahu akbaru kabira wal hamdulillah kathira wasubhanallahi bukrata wa asila… desist from saying them. Even though they are good wordings, there is no proof(except you provide one) for these statements as regards eid  and Allah knows best.

DONTS

-Some people stand up in the night counting down to twelve a.m- haba! That is not in Islam o. it is a practice of the non-believers.

-some stand up in the night to have special prayers. Muslims are to wake up for this prayers whether or not it is The day of eid. Attaching special importance to the prayer on this day is disallowed.

- what type of entertainment are you gonna be having- some Muslims serve alcoholic drinks! They tell you it is for their christian friends. That is haram. If you do this, you are reducing your blessings of the day and sinning against Allah

Praise be to Allaah. 

There are 6 conditions for the Animal to be sacrificed:

-1- It should be one of the an’aam class of animals, which are: camels, cattle, sheep and goats, because Allaah says (interpretation of the meaning):

-2-  It should be an adult.
In the case of camels it means one that is five years old.
For cattle, it means one that is two years old.
For sheep it means one that is a year old. 6 months is acceptable though for sheep

-3-  It should be free of any faults that would render it unsuitable for sacrifice, of which there are four:

  – (i) An obvious defect in one eye
 – (ii) Obvious sickness, whose symptoms are clearly apparent in the animal,
– (iii) Obvious lameness, which prevents the animal from walking normally.
– (iv) Emaciation that leaves no marrow in the bones,

-4- The animal should belong to the person who is offering the sacrifice, or he should have permission for that either on the grounds of sharee’ah or from the owner.

-5- No one else should have any rights to the sacrificial animal; the sacrifice of an animal that is held in pledge is not valid.

-6- It should be slaughtered at the time specified in sharee’ah, which is from after the Eid prayer on the Day of Sacrifice until sunset on the last of the days of al-Tashreeq, which is the 13th of Dhu’l-Hijjah.

-1. The person who slaughters must be one who prays regularly. If you ask someone to help you slaughter, ensure the person prays regularly

-2. It is essential to mention the name of Allaah when slaughtering and say Bismillaah (in the name of Allaah). So one should say: Bismillaah, wa Allaahu akbar (In the name of Allaah and Allaah is Most Great).

Al-Bukhaari (5558) and Muslim (1966) narrated that Anas (may Allaah be pleased with him) said: The Messenger of Allaah (peace and blessings of Allaah be upon him) sacrificed two horned black and white rams. I saw him placing his foot on their sides, and he said the name of Allaah and he said takbeer, then he slaughtered them with his own hand.

And Allaah knows best.

The meat should be shared
There are conflicting opinion on how exactly this should be done
But the most popular view is that

At least one third of it may be eaten, and one third given in charity, and one third given away as gifts

We pay money to people who help with slaughtering, cutting and cooking the animal etc
We do not pay them with the meat. We can give part of the meat in charity to them, but not as payment for their efforts


And Allaah knows best
